True
peace begins with, peace with God, which then enables peace with others.
Peace
with God is only possible through God’s Son, Jesus Christ the LORD. God
stepped into time and spared not His own
Son, but delivered Him up for us all. Jesus a sacrifice sufficient to take away
the offence of our sin, so that we can now know we have we have peace with God
through our Lord Jesus Christ. (Romans 3-5)
Primarily,
the Holy Spirit is converting hearts to
trust and obey the Prince of peace (Jesus).
Secondly
by the cross of Christ He is achieving peace between Jew and Gentile (Ephesians
2)..
The
nations have some peace when Jesus is given His rightful place – usually by godly
leaders (like Queen Elizabeth11). Real peace upon the earth will happen when
Jesus returns as King of Kings and Lord of Lords. (Revelation 19). Before Jesus
left earth, He promised many times that He would return in power and great
glory.
